Output 105ea6033d491c41ac4f32cb2620aa1f68a08e6c2436534604b0a42bab0b87a9:5

value
155284188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4221f5341b061895c4c6baf8377dcdd9db9e3b OP_EQUAL
address
MUAMTzaGBD8g6a2uGhf6eKCeDaPEag1ELU
transaction
105ea6033d491c41ac4f32cb2620aa1f68a08e6c2436534604b0a42bab0b87a9
spent
true